**Human Platelet Factor 4 (PF-4/CXCL4) ELISA Kit Instruction Manual** **Kit Specifications:** The Human Platelet Factor 4 (PF-4/CXCL4) ELISA Kit is available in either a 48-well or 96-well configuration. The kit includes: - Standard Diluent: 1.5 mL × 1 vial - Enzyme Standard Reagent: 3 mL × 1 vial (48-well), 6 mL × 1 vial (96-well) - Sealing Film: 2 pieces (48-well), 2 pieces (96-well) - Standard: 0.5 mL × 1 vial, 2700 ng/L - Sample Diluent: 3 mL × 1 vial (48-well), 6 mL × 1 vial (96-well) - Developer A: 3 mL × 1 vial (48-well), 6 mL × 1 vial (96-well) - Chromogen B: 3 mL × 1 vial (48-well), 6 mL × 1 vial (96-well) - Wash Solution: 3 mL × 1 vial (48-well), 6 mL × 1 vial (96-well) - Concentrated Wash Solution: 20 mL × 20 times (48-well), 20 mL × 30 times (96-well) **Storage Conditions & Expiration:** - Kit storage: 2–8°C - Shelf life: 6 months from the date of manufacture **Purpose:** This ELISA kit is designed for the quantitative determination of human platelet factor 4 (PF-4/CXCL4) in serum, plasma, urine, cell culture supernatants, and other biological fluids. It is intended for research use only. **Principle of Operation:** The kit uses a double-antibody sandwich ELISA method. Purified anti-PF-4 antibodies are coated on the microplate wells. After incubation with the sample, PF-4 binds to the immobilized antibody. An HRP-conjugated secondary antibody then binds to the captured PF-4, forming an immune complex. TMB substrate is added, and the color develops under the catalytic action of HRP. The reaction is stopped, and the absorbance is measured at 450 nm. A standard curve is plotted using known concentrations, and the sample concentration is determined accordingly. **Sample Preparation Guidelines:** - **Serum:** Allow blood to clot at room temperature, centrifuge at 2000–3000 rpm for 10–20 minutes. Collect the supernatant. - **Plasma:** Use EDTA or sodium citrate as anticoagulant. Mix well, centrifuge, and collect supernatant. - **Urine:** Centrifuge at 2000–3000 rpm for 20 minutes. Collect the supernatant. - **Cell Culture Supernatant:** Centrifuge to remove debris. For intracellular components, lyse cells by freezing/thawing and centrifuge again. - **Tissue:** Homogenize in PBS, centrifuge, and collect supernatant. Store at 2–8°C after thawing. **Operation Steps:** 1. **Standard Dilution:** Prepare a serial dilution of the standard solution. 2. **Sample Loading:** Add 40 μL of sample diluent and 10 μL of sample into each well. 3. **Incubation:** Seal the plate and incubate at 37°C for 30 minutes. 4. **Washing:** Rinse the plate 5 times with wash buffer. 5. **Enzyme Addition:** Add 50 μL of enzyme-labeled reagent to each well. 6. **Second Incubation:** Incubate at 37°C for 30 minutes. 7. **Color Development:** Add 50 μL of TMB A and B, incubate at 37°C for 15 minutes. 8. **Stop Reaction:** Add 50 μL of stop solution to each well. 9. **Measurement:** Read OD values at 450 nm within 15 minutes. **Notes for Use:** - Equilibrate the kit to room temperature before use. - Avoid cross-contamination by using a new sealing film for each test. - Ensure accurate pipetting and avoid excessive shaking during mixing. - Always run a standard curve and consider sample dilution if OD values exceed the standard range. - Do not mix reagents from different batches. - Keep substrates away from light. **Performance Characteristics:** - Linear regression correlation coefficient (R²) ≥ 0.95 - Intra-assay CV < 9%, Inter-assay CV < 11% - Detection range: 0.2 IU/L – 6 IU/L **Technical Support:** Free technical support is available during working hours. We also offer free sample testing services to help ensure optimal experimental results. **Safety & Disposal:** All samples, washes, and waste materials should be treated as biohazardous. Follow local regulations for disposal. This manual provides detailed instructions for accurate and reliable detection of PF-4/CXCL4 levels in various biological samples. Proper handling and adherence to protocol are essential for obtaining consistent and reproducible results.

A Silver Mirror is a type of glass mirror. Silver mirrors are commonly known as waterproof mirrors, mercury mirrors, silver-plated mirrors on glass surfaces, glass mirrors, mirror glass, etc. Silver mirrors are widely used in furniture, handicrafts, decoration, bathroom mirrors, cosmetic mirrors, optical mirrors and car rearview mirrors. When storing mirrors, they should not be stacked with alkaline and acidic substances, and should not be stored in a humid environment.
